At the end of the book we found out that Tonks was depressed more
because she loved Lupin and he did not return that love to her
due to his "furry problem" rather than the death of Sirius. I do not
believe that her new patronus was a dog. It was werewolf. Her
Patronus changed because she wanted it to.
I do not think Harry's Patronus will change from a stag. This is one
thing that links him back to his father.
I do agree that Fawkes will play an important role in book 7. Fawkes
gave only 2 feathers for wands and Harry has one of these.
Coincidence? I don't think so.
